Access the power supplies by removing the front cover of the frame. Viewed from the front of the frame,
the PSUs are located on the left-hand and right-hand sides of the frame:

Removing a Power Supply
To remove a power supply:
1. Open the front cover of the frame and locate the power supply (PSU) you would like to remove (either
the left or the right side).
2. Pull on the handle on the right side of the PSU and pull the PSU out of the frame.
IMPORTANT: If your frame has only one PSU, it must be installed in Slot A (left side of frame)
There are two power supplies: an operational PSU and a redundant PSU. The system operates
with a single PSU. If you choose to have only one PSU installed in your Kaleido-X16 frame, you
should do the following:
• Clear the PSU B Installed check box for this Kaleido-X16 frame in XAdmin (see the
“Configuring Power Supply Redundancy on the Kaleido-X16” section in the “Getting
Started” chapter of the Kaleido-X User’s Manual).
• Install the single PSU (PSU A) in Slot A (the left side of the frame when facing the front of the
frame) (see “Installing a Power Supply” on page 10).
